The course contents

Theory:

- The working of an Operating Microscope
- Treatments where you can use the Operating Microscope (such as endodontics)
- Extra attributes which you can used with the Operating Microscope such as a video or a camera
- What will be the impact of an Operating Microscope for the general practice
- Advice about the implementation of the Operating Microscope in general practice
- Ergonomical advantages
- Questions which came up during the course

       

Practical:

- How to set up the microscope
- Searching for (extra) canals in teeth in which an endodontic opening has been made.
- Prepare the root canals (by hand or drill)
- Inspect the root canal system with the Operating Microscope
- Obturate the root canals (Thermafil, Obtura, System B, Lateral condensation)
- Problem solving on teeth which you bring with you
- Restoring a tooth with composite resin
- There are also possibilities to do an apicoectomy or to do periodontics

For this course we use natural teeth. Especially upper molars and lower incisors. We ask you to bring as many extracted teeth as you have.
